Output 7ac36638895ffeab9b99bde035bcbbc1c07c8c3982f963b36aa54bf91c2ad612:66

value
6623352
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86d672e95ceda681e151b7fb5de7a85d492f81c2 OP_EQUALVERIFY OP_CHECKSIG
address
1DHxSshrUyCwLWG7jMw5eU5aYdyri9tXLL
transaction
7ac36638895ffeab9b99bde035bcbbc1c07c8c3982f963b36aa54bf91c2ad612
spent
true